Description: Icon Tool is a free icon editor for Windows that allows you to easily create, edit, and convert icons in various formats like ICO, PNG, ICNS and more. It has a simple interface with basic icon editing features like resize, crop, color adjustments, effects, and more.

Description: Procreate is a popular digital illustration app designed specifically for the iPad and Apple Pencil. It features a simple, intuitive interface and a wide range of professional-grade drawing tools for sketching, inking, and painting.

Procreate
Procreate Features
  • Over 190 brushes
  • Layer system
  • Animation and video timeline
  • Perspective and nondestructive transformations
  • Vector and raster support
  • PSD import/export
  • Apple Pencil and iPad touch support
